About Creech Heathfield
Creech Heathfield is a village located in Somerset, England, within the TA3 postcode area. It lies approximately three miles from the larger town of Taunton, making it a convenient location for those seeking a quieter lifestyle while still being close to urban amenities. The village features a mix of residential properties and local businesses, contributing to a sense of community among its residents.
The surrounding countryside offers opportunities for outdoor activities, including walking and cycling. There are several local facilities, such as a primary school and a few shops, which cater to the needs of the village population. The nearby River Tone adds to the natural landscape, providing a pleasant setting for leisurely strolls. Overall, Creech Heathfield presents a simple and functional village environment suitable for families and individuals alike.

Household Income in Creech Heathfield ONS 2023
The average total household income in Creech Heathfield is approximately £56,128 a year before tax, in line with the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£41,796.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Creech Heathfield ONS 2025
There are approximately 812 active businesses based in Creech Heathfield, around 51 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 92%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 7 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Creech Heathfield
Of the 6,840 households in and around Creech Heathfield, 81% are owned, 7% are socially rented and 12%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Creech Heathfield.
